A project portfolio can be defined as a set of project proposals that are selected according to one or more criteria by a decision-maker (individual or group). Regularly, the portfolio selection involves different decision problems, among those evaluation, selection, scheduling, and resource allocation. In published scientific literature, these problems have been addressed mainly separately giving as a result suboptimal solutions (portfolios). In addition, elements as partial allocation and project representation through tasks constitute relevant characteristics in practice that remain unaddressed in depth. The proposal of this research is to integrate the project selection and project scheduling, incorporating all relevant elements of both decision problems through the scheduling of tasks allowing to determine when the task will be funded and executed. The main impact of precedence rules at the task level in the portfolio is also studied. In this work, Project Portfolio Selection and Scheduling Problem (PPSS) is studied and solved through a new mixed-integer linear programming (MILP) model. The model incorporates renewable and nonrenewable resource allocation, along with partial and total funding policies, project divisibility, and interdependences. Scheduling is integrated into the model, both at the project level and at the project task level, which allows scheduling in noncontiguous periods. Small instances (up to 64 projects) and medium instances (up to 128 projects) were solved optimally in very short times. The relationship between the quality of near-optimal solutions and the solution computing time by modifying the parameters of the solver employed was researched. No significant change in the solution’s quality was perceived, but a significant reduction in solution computing time was achieved. Furthermore, the main effects of precedence rules on solution times and portfolio impact were studied. Results show that even if few precedence rules were introduced, the resource allocation of tasks changed significantly, even though the portfolio impact or the number of projects of the selected portfolios remains the same.

The purpose of this paper is to examine the ability of a firm to innovate and absorb its innovative developments by borrowing concepts and models from project portfolio management (PPM). Using past research and the existing literature, it evaluates the potential to apply PPM to the medium-term strategic planning efforts of small- and medium-sized firms. The implementation of strategic innovation requires organizations to develop both a dynamic culture and flexible internal systems that yield to major external changes in their industry as well as internal resource changes. Such changes could include supply or value chain adjustments, changes in consumer behavior, re-allocation of internal resources or the responses of competitors. This paper examines the planning and implementation of project portfolio management tools in small- and medium-sized enterprises (SMEs) (50–250 employees) with a mid-range (2–4 years) planning horizon that are required to innovate in a strategic context to remain competitive or to take advantage of new opportunities. It relates strategic foresight to the ability of the firm to adjust tactically, including in the utilization and development of internal tools, processes, systems and culture. This paper contributes to the literature by examining the potential for PPM methodologies and models to support decision making in a strategic context in SMEs, an area that is under-represented in the research on strategy. It also relates this foresight with strategic innovation and draws parallels between the strategic management planning process and the use of project portfolio management models. It argues that strategic innovation is closely tied with the ability not just to innovate but to absorb this innovation within the organizational processes and build organizational maturity. It also examines the potential use of project portfolio management models to aid strategic innovation. The use of PPM models in support of strategic innovation may contribute to the sustainability of SMEs as businesses and to the potential to identify new business models that enhance the sustainability of a firm’s competitive advantage, particularly in mid-term.
